Finance Review Summary — Second-Source Supplier Search

Sales leads: the search for a backup supplier for Torvane casings is underway. Three candidates shortlisted — Quillbrook Metals, Hadderly Forge, and Ostrem Fabrication. Unit costs run 4–9% above our current source, offset by lower freight from the Brindmoor plant. Qualification samples due in six weeks. Expect no pricing changes this quarter.

The strategic context for this search appears below.

board note of fajof-tahag: Headcount on the Quenir team goes from 65 to 71 by the end of December. Gross margin on Quenir came in at 35 percent against a plan of 28 percent.

### Step 4 — Solver Deploy (Chalkrow)

Build the solver image, push to the Marlet registry, then roll the `timetable` service. Verify constraint checks pass with `chalkrow verify --strict`. The solver fetches term data from the Ridgeway feed, which needs a credential. Add this line to `.env.production`:

vault entry, fadup-tagag: RELAY_SECRET8=2fd92179

Handover: Murmur, the notifications service, is extremely chatty, so we sample its logs at 2% via the Sievewell pipeline. Error-level lines bypass sampling entirely. If debugging, bump the sample rate through the pipeline config, not the service flags, and revert afterward. The pipeline admin account occasionally locks after config churn; if that happens, restore access with the recovery passphrase below.

vault phrase of yaguf-hahaf = druath-holix

## Driftgate Autoscaler — Env Vars

Driftgate scales workers off queue depth. Core knobs: `DG_QUEUE_NAME`, `DG_TARGET_DEPTH` (default 100), `DG_MAX_WORKERS`, `DG_COOLDOWN_SECS`. All live in autoscaler.env; restart required after edits. Metrics polling hits the broker's admin endpoint every 10s. That endpoint requires an auth credential, set on the next line of the file.

sealed setting: LEDGER_TOKEN20=6148d35bbb480b0ab79e

Heads up: if the Lintrock baseline file in the Quarrow repo drifts from main, CI fails with a "stale baseline" error even when the code is fine. Quick fix is to regenerate the baseline on a clean checkout and re-push. If a customer build is blocked, confirm the failing run matches the token below before escalating.

build token for yadug-yagag: htk21_c863c33eb8b82c0c9c152